phase BASIC EXPLANATION.... picture two oscilating sine waves as an example. the oscilation goes up and down (semi circle up and semi circle down) If you record for example the same source using two microphones, placed at different distances, the up and down oscillations will be out of phase, arriving at the mic at two different times. If on one mic the oscillation is going up and with the other, the oscillation is going down because they are outof phase, the result will be flat cause the semi circle down will cancel the up semi circle. The result is cancellation. This is really a visual explanation though.

I think you might be talkin about eq and making sure you don't get a muddy mix. If so, think of your song as a building and each sound is a window, on a certain floor at a certain height etc.
You want each sound to sit in a place where it will not be masked by other sounds, so first position the sound. Your kick will be in the low frequencies and your bass too. If you boost the eq on 120hz for the kick and the bass you will get a muddy and distorted mix. Like with phase, if you boost two
frequencies (picture the oscillators) the (semi circles) will add up, giving you more amplitude (volume) to the oscilator. In fact it will double it.

So I use more the technique of subtractive eq... If you want the bass to be boosted at 300hz, take a little of that same frequency away from the kick so that they don't interfere and sound muddy . if you need more explanation, hit me with some questions

What an eq essentially does is allow you to boost or cut certain frequencies
that you want. Frequency is measured in Hz. Low frequencies like bass being for example 20hz, which essentially means 20 oscilations per second. High notes go all the way up to 20khz which means 20000hz although our ear can only really hear between 20hz and 20000hz.
Hi frequencies will means more oscillations (20000 per second).

The reason that you have four faders is so that you can boost or cut the lows, the lower mids, the high mids and the high frequencies like cymbals etc. If you have a sound like a snare and want to make it more crisp. You can add some 500hz for example, and maybe cut some of the real low frequencies like 80 hz and below so it doesn't interfere with other sounds in the low end... these are just examples to illustrate... I hope it helps

q means the amount of frequencies from on each side of the centre frequency that you want to boost. If you have a high q, and you choose to boost 1000 hz, it will also boost from 980hz to 1020hz.... (think of a triangle) if you have a low q, you will boost from 800hz to 1200 so you will not boost a frequency that is so specific.

Listen to a sound and add the eq with a really high q. with a boost of 4 or 5 db. then move the frequency up and down (or across on PTools) and you will hear some nasty frequencies. then once you've found that frequency that sounds wrong, cut it to minus 3-5db and hear the difference.

if you have a compressor, it usually has a side chain.. the side chain lets the signal pass trough it during the time the gate is open.... a lot of producers just patch a sub osciltator (40hz) and input it into the side chain... this means that when the kick sounds, the sub signal plays for the time the gate is open.... THe oscillator is a contstant signal... (I use the 40 hz test signal on my mixer).... you can only hear it though, when the kick is sounding....

Also a lot of it is donwn to compression.... if you compress your sound right
you can work wonders.....
